Secrets to decipher the availability of the heraldry of the surname Relva

Exclusivity and privilege of the heraldry, insignia and emblem of arms of Relva

Traditionally, the coat of arms is awarded to a particular individual with the surname Relva, without being extended to all those who bear the surname Relva. The right to use a specific coat of arms is transmitted according to the laws and customs of heraldry, which implies that not all individuals with the surname Relva have the heraldic right to use the coat of arms associated with their ancestors.< /p>

Documentation and regulations of heraldry related to Relva

Only surnames that have documentary support and have been duly registered by an authority in heraldry, including the granting of a coat of arms, can be considered as bearers of officially recognized heraldry. It is crucial to verify if the surname Relva meets the requirements to have heraldry, coat of arms and blazon legitimately. The special link between the heraldic shield and the ancient lineage of the Relva

The connection that exists between the heraldic shield and the Relva is unique and fascinating. Initially, coats of arms were awarded to individuals, not to an entire family, and were related to the person who had acquired them for their outstanding actions, achievements in battle, or for their social status. As time went by, the Relva family coat of arms became a symbol that was passed down from generation to generation, becoming a recognized emblem that exclusively identifies the Relva lineage.

Fundamental points of the connection between the heraldic emblem and the surname Relva

Legacy: Although the crest may be associated with Relva, it is essential to remember that it was traditionally granted to individuals. This implies that not all individuals with the surname Relva have hereditary right to the emblem linked to Relva, especially if they cannot prove a direct lineage with the original holder of the shield. Likewise, it is possible to find different shields for the surname Relva, since they could have been granted to people from different families but with the surname Relva.

Variations: In the extensive genealogy of the Relva family, it is possible to find a diversity of representations of the heraldic shield. These variations are usually used to distinguish between different family branches, different generations or individual titles that have been granted throughout history.
